What is a Business Attorney

A business attorney is a legal professional or services provider offering expertise. These attorneys specialize in various aspects of business law, such as business formation, contracts, intellectual property, employment law, and regulatory compliance. Business attorneys can provide legal advice, draft legal documents, and assist in various legal matters related to starting, managing, and protecting a business.

Why Hire a Business Attorney

Hiring a business attorney can be beneficial for your business in several ways. From protecting your legal interests to offering expert advice, here are some reasons why you should consider hiring a business attorney:

  1. Legal expertise: Business attorneys possess specialized knowledge of business laws and regulations. They can help you navigate complex legal issues, identify potential legal problems, and ensure your business complies with relevant laws.
  2. Business formation: A business attorney can assist with selecting the appropriate legal structure for your business (LLC, corporation, partnership, etc.) and handle the paperwork required to create it. They can also help prepare and review essential documents like operating agreements, bylaws, and shareholder agreements.
  3. Contracts and agreements: A business attorney can draft, review, and negotiate contracts on your behalf. This includes agreements with suppliers, clients, employees, and other businesses. They will ensure your contracts protect your interests and comply with the law.
  4. Dispute resolution: Hiring a business attorney can help prevent and resolve disputes between parties, such as business partners, shareholders, or employees. If disputes arise, your attorney can help negotiate settlements, mediate conflicts, or represent your business in court if necessary.
  5. Intellectual property protection: A business attorney can help protect your business’s intellectual property, such as trademarks, copyrights, patents, and trade secrets. They can guide you through the registration process and enforce your intellectual property rights if they are infringed upon.
  6. Employment law: Business attorneys can help ensure compliance with employment laws, including hiring and terminating employees, drafting employment contracts and creating employee handbooks. They can also assist with claims related to discrimination, harassment, wrongful termination, and wage disputes.
  7. Regulatory compliance: A business attorney can ensure your business complies with relevant industry regulations, such as licensing requirements, zoning regulations, environmental laws, and safety standards.
  8. Mergers and acquisitions: If your business is involved in a merger, acquisition, or sale, a business attorney can guide you through the complex legal process. They can assist with negotiation, due diligence, and drafting necessary documents.
  9. Risk management: A business attorney can help identify and mitigate potential legal risks for your business, potentially saving you from costly lawsuits or penalties.
  10. Peace of mind: Hiring a business attorney assures you that your business is protected and operating within the bounds of the law. This can provide peace of mind as you focus on growing your business.

How to Choose Business Attorney for Your Ohio Business

Choosing a business attorney is an important decision that should not be taken lightly. Selecting the right professional to represent your interests can mean the difference between smooth sailing and costly legal battles. But with so many attorneys out there, how can business owners in Ohio effectively choose the right one for their needs? Here are some key factors to consider.

First and foremost, it is essential to identify your specific legal needs and objectives. Though all business attorneys possess a comprehensive understanding of the law, different attorneys may specialize in different areas. Whether you require assistance with corporate governance, commercial transactions, employment law, or litigation, seeking an attorney with expertise in your particular field is essential.

Besides specialization, experience also plays a vital role. An attorney who possesses considerable experience in Ohio business law will be well-versed in local regulations and have a network of contacts within the Ohio legal system. Familiarity with the intricacies of local legislation and court processes can provide a significant advantage when handling legal matters.

Don’t hesitate to ask for recommendations from fellow entrepreneurs, industry associations, or other trusted professionals in your network. Personal referrals can provide valuable insights into an attorney’s reputation and track record. Furthermore, conducting thorough research by reading testimonials, checking online reviews, and gathering as much information as possible about potential attorneys will help you make an informed decision.

When meeting with potential attorneys, pay attention to their communication skills and responsiveness. A reliable business attorney should be able to explain complex legal concepts in a clear and understandable manner. They should listen actively, respond promptly to your inquiries, and generally demonstrate a genuine interest in helping you achieve your business goals.

Another crucial factor to consider is cost. While quality legal representation is undoubtedly a worthy investment, it is essential to collaborate with an attorney whose fees align with your budget. It’s a good idea to seek out potential attorneys who offer transparent pricing structures and clearly outline the scope of their services to avoid surprise charges down the line.

Finally, trust your gut instinct. Building a successful business requires a strong partnership with your attorney, so ensure that the working relationship feels right. Remember that finding the perfect fit may take time and a few consultations with different lawyers, but it is undoubtedly worth the effort. Trust, mutual respect, and effective communication are the pillars of a successful attorney-client relationship.

There is no one-size-fits-all approach to selecting a business attorney in Ohio. Every entrepreneur and business has unique needs that warrant careful consideration. By focusing on specialization, experience, reputation, communication, cost, and trusting your instincts, you can find an attorney who aligns with your company’s values and helps position it for long-term success. The process may require some time and effort, but the benefits of finding the right business attorney will undoubtedly prove invaluable in protecting your business’s interests.
